Toronto music lovers may soon have more input – when it comes to which performers may be coming to our city.

That’s because city council has endorsed the creation of a new advisory group – to guide the economic and cultural development of Toronto’s music industry.

Council has also endorsed terms of reference for the Austin – Toronto Music City Alliance agreement.

Austin describes itself as The Live Music Capital of the World.

The Texas city’s mayor, Lee Leffingwell has been talking with Mayor Rob Ford about the music industry in both cities since Canadian officials visited Austin earlier this year.

Toronto city Councillor Michael Thompson is Chair of The Economic Development Committee and Co – Chair of the Music Advisory Council.

He says the Advisory Council will help strengthen and expand all sectors of Toronto’s music industry and will play a pivotal role in defining and developing the Austin – Toronto Music City Alliance.
